Installation & Setup Guide

Welcome to PrintShop Manager. This guide walks you through downloading, installing, and initializing our offline-first ERP software on your Windows workstations.


System Requirements

Before launching the installer, verify that your computer meets the following hardware parameters:

  • Operating System: Windows 10/11 (64-bit version)
  • Processor: Intel Core i5 or AMD Ryzen 5 (or equivalent)
  • Memory: 8 GB RAM (16 GB recommended for high-volume offset layout operations)
  • Disk Space: 2 GB free disk space (SSD recommended)
  • Network: An active Ethernet/Wi-Fi connection is required only for initial product activation and background cloud analytics syncing.

Step-by-Step Installation

  1. Download the Setup File: Navigate to the Download Center and download the file PrintShop_Manager_Setup.exe.
  2. Verify the Installer Signature: Optionally, run a file hash check to verify the file matches the public checksum:
    Get-FileHash .\PrintShop_Manager_Setup.exe -Algorithm SHA256
    
  3. Run the Installer: Double-click the installer executable. If windows flags the warning Unknown publisher, select More info and then choose Run anyway.
  4. Complete the Installation Wizard: Choose your installation folder (defaults to C:\Program Files\PrintShop Manager), and select if you would like a desktop shortcut. Click Install.
  5. Launch & Setup Workspaces: Launch the application. You will be prompted to select:
    • Local-Only Mode: Keeps databases local to the machine, secure and air-gapped.
    • Cloud-Sync Mode: Connects your local transactions to the web-based manager portal.

Common Installation Troubles

System flags "Missing VC++ Redistributable"

Our database driver bindings require the C++ visual libraries. Download and install the official Microsoft visual package: Download VC++ Redistributables

Database write permission errors

If the local database cannot write records, ensure the app folder has user write permissions or launch the console as Administrator.
